Questions & Answers
Q: How does Einstein's theory explain gravity's communication from massive objects like the Sun?
Einstein's theory posits that massive objects like the Sun curve the fabric of space, causing other objects to follow curved trajectories within the warped space.
Q: Why do orbiting planets not spiral into the Sun according to Einstein's theory?
Orbiting planets do not spiral into the Sun due to minimal energy loss in the empty space environment unless affected by gravitational radiation, causing them to follow curved paths around the Sun.
